**Q: How do contractors reach the shuttle-bus gate at the Harrowvale campus?** Follow the signed path from the east car park to Gate 4, where the Brindlewood shuttle stops every 20 minutes. The gate reader accepts temporary passes issued at the kiosk. Enter the code below at the keypad.

door code, kaguf-fafof: bdg-TT-0

Leadership Review Briefing — Headcount Plan

Prepared for the board. Next year's plan proposes a measured 5% increase, weighted toward the Delvora product group and compliance functions. Assumptions include stable attrition and no further office consolidations. Risks, costings, and phasing are detailed in the appendix circulated separately. Board members should note that the plan depends on the confidential intentions set out immediately below.

board note of yageg-yadug: The northern region missed its Framir quota by 13.1 percent last quarter. Lamathek Freight plans to raise the Quenael list price by 30.2 percent in March. The pricing group signed off on a budget of $133.5 million for Project Novok. The renewal with Gilethek Foods closes at $60.0 million a year, 2.7 percent above the last contract.

## Kiosk watchdog — Perchstand units

The watchdog restarts the kiosk app if the heartbeat file goes stale for 90 seconds. Three restarts in ten minutes triggers safe mode and an alert.

Logs land locally and are shipped hourly. If a unit is stuck in safe mode, clear the restart counter in the fleet database. Connect with the connection string that follows.

warehouse DSN: mssql://gorael_svc:CSAOPkf@db-5d7b.qorveldata.example:5432/novix

**CI note: cold starts on Driftpipe serverless handlers**

Support team: intermittent timeouts on first invocation after a deploy are expected cold-start behavior, not outages. The Driftpipe runtime provisions handlers lazily, and the JIT warmup can add 3–6 seconds on the first request. If customers report delays beyond ten seconds, check whether the pre-warm job ran in the pipeline. When escalating, include the build identified by the token below.

build token for fajop-kageg: htk14_a2d40227103e0f